    That is the exact size I want to build. How much money will you have in the structure? Thanks.
    Cartod, It cost$400.00 to prepare the site pad, $500.00 in gravel for the pad. The bid from the Mennonite Builder was $5,800.00 for the lumber, metal, and labor to erect.The foundation was put in by myself and brother-in law and hard to estimate that cost as we had tough conditions with the very rocky soil. We had a really tough time with the post hole digger on the B3300 and had to do a lot of hand digging. I will have some small cost for electric(lights,outlets,etc) which i plan to do myself.
